- 1、本文档共35页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
协同过滤算法中的分布式计算研究
分布式计算在协同过滤算法中的应用场景
分布式计算与协同过滤算法的适应性分析
分布式计算下协同过滤算法的并行化策略
分布式计算环境中协同过滤算法的实现架构
分布式计算下协同过滤算法的负载均衡策略
分布式计算环境中协同过滤算法的容错机制
分布式计算对协同过滤算法性能的影响分析
分布式计算下协同过滤算法的前沿研究方向ContentsPage目录页
分布式计算在协同过滤算法中的应用场景协同过滤算法中的分布式计算研究
分布式计算在协同过滤算法中的应用场景协同过滤算法中的用户聚类1.用户聚类是协同过滤算法中常用的技术之一,用于将具有相似偏好的用户分组,提高推荐系统的准确性和效率。2.分布式计算可以有效地解决用户聚类中的大数据问题,通过将数据集划分为多个子集,并分别在不同的计算节点上进行聚类计算,可以大大缩短聚类时间。3.分布式用户聚类算法有很多种,常用的算法包括K-Means、FuzzyC-means、谱聚类和凝聚层次聚类等,这些算法可以根据不同的应用场景和数据特点进行选择。协同过滤算法中的推荐列表生成1.推荐列表生成是协同过滤算法的核心任务之一,其目的是为每个用户生成个性化的推荐列表,以便用户能够快速找到自己感兴趣的物品。2.分布式计算可以有效地解决推荐列表生成中的大数据问题,通过将用户-物品评分矩阵划分为多个子矩阵,并分别在不同的计算节点上进行计算,可以大大缩短生成推荐列表的时间。3.分布式推荐列表生成算法有很多种,常用的算法包括基于SVD的算法、基于矩阵分解的算法、基于图模型的算法和基于深度学习的算法等,这些算法可以根据不同的应用场景和数据特点进行选择。
分布式计算在协同过滤算法中的应用场景协同过滤算法中的个性化推荐1.个性化推荐是协同过滤算法的重要目标之一,其目的是为每个用户生成个性化的推荐列表,以便用户能够快速找到自己感兴趣的物品。2.分布式计算可以有效地解决个性化推荐中的大数据问题,通过将用户-物品评分矩阵划分为多个子矩阵,并分别在不同的计算节点上进行计算,可以大大缩短生成个性化推荐列表的时间。3.分布式个性化推荐算法有很多种,常用的算法包括基于SVD的算法、基于矩阵分解的算法、基于图模型的算法和基于深度学习的算法等,这些算法可以根据不同的应用场景和数据特点进行选择。协同过滤算法中的并行计算1.并行计算是分布式计算的一种重要形式,其目的是通过多个处理单元同时执行计算任务来提高计算效率。2.分布式协同过滤算法可以通过并行计算来提高效率,例如,在用户聚类阶段,可以将用户划分为多个组,并分别在不同的计算节点上进行聚类计算,这样可以大大缩短聚类时间。3.分布式协同过滤算法中的并行计算可以采用多种技术实现,常用的技术包括多线程编程、多进程编程和分布式框架等。
分布式计算在协同过滤算法中的应用场景协同过滤算法中的容错性1.容错性是分布式计算系统的重要属性之一,其目的是保证系统在发生故障时能够继续正常运行。2.分布式协同过滤算法可以通过多种技术来提高容错性,例如,可以采用冗余计算、检查点和故障恢复等技术,这样可以保证系统在发生故障时能够继续正常运行,并不会丢失数据或产生错误的结果。3.分布式协同过滤算法中的容错性对于保证系统的稳定性和可靠性至关重要,尤其是对于那些需要实时处理大量数据的应用场景。协同过滤算法中的扩展性1.扩展性是分布式计算系统的重要属性之一,其目的是保证系统能够随着数据量和计算任务的增加而平滑扩展。2.分布式协同过滤算法可以通过多种技术来提高扩展性,例如,可以采用分片技术、分布式哈希表和分布式文件系统等技术,这样可以保证系统能够随着数据量和计算任务的增加而平滑扩展,并不会出现性能瓶颈。3.分布式协同过滤算法中的扩展性对于保证系统的可扩展性和适应性至关重要,尤其是对于那些需要处理海量数据和复杂计算任务的应用场景。
分布式计算与协同过滤算法的适应性分析协同过滤算法中的分布式计算研究
分布式计算与协同过滤算法的适应性分析分布式计算的特征和优点1.分布式计算是一种将任务分配给多个处理节点并行执行的计算方式,可以有效地提高计算效率。2.分布式计算具有可扩展性、容错性和高可用性等优点,非常适合大规模数据处理和计算任务。3.分布式计算可以充分利用多台计算机的计算能力,并行处理同一任务,从而提高计算速度和效率。协同过滤算法的原理和特点1.协同过滤算法是一种基于用户行为的推荐算法,通过分析用户之间的相似性来预测用户的喜好和推荐相关的信息。2.协同过滤算法具有较高的准确性和效率,可以根据用户的历史行为给出个性化的推荐结果。3.协同过滤算法可以有效地解决冷启动问题,即使对于新用户或新物品,也可以给出合理的推荐结果。
分布式计算与协同过
文档评论(0)